One of the most frequently predicted social determinants of health indicators is financial stress. By providing financial education that improves employee financial well-being, employers can contribute to improvements in their physical well-being and productivity.
The Association of Financial Educators (AFE) is a nationwide network of financial professionals who have a passion for education and share a common goal: to empower individuals and communities with the knowledge they need to control their financial well-being. They work with companies and businesses of all sizes and in all market sectors to provide free educational workshops to employees who are hungry for economic guidance and wisdom. The workshops are designed specifically to help employees avoid common financial pitfalls and assist them in making educated financial decisions for themselves and their families.
